Reducing Risk in Healthcare Settings: Anti-Ligature TV Solutions
Protecting patients in healthcare settings is paramount. One often overlooked risk factor presents the potential for ligature use with common items, including televisions. Anti-ligature TV solutions are designed to eliminate this threat by incorporating specialized hardware and features. These TVs often utilize secure mounting systems, protected wiring, and robust casings that restrict the use of cords or straps for self-harm. By choosing anti-ligature TVs, healthcare facilities can create a safer environment for their patients and staff.
